public static final class SubmitTranscodeJobsRequest.Builder extends Object
限定符和类型 | 方法和说明 |
---|---|
SubmitTranscodeJobsRequest |
build() |
SubmitTranscodeJobsRequest.Builder |
encryptConfig(String encryptConfig)
The ID of the video.
|
SubmitTranscodeJobsRequest.Builder |
overrideParams(String overrideParams)
The transcoding jobs.
|
SubmitTranscodeJobsRequest.Builder |
pipelineId(String pipelineId)
The priority of the current transcoding job in all queued jobs.
|
SubmitTranscodeJobsRequest.Builder |
priority(String priority)
The encryption configurations.
|
SubmitTranscodeJobsRequest.Builder |
templateGroupId(String templateGroupId)
The parameters used for overriding.
|
SubmitTranscodeJobsRequest.Builder |
userData(String userData)
The detailed information of the job.
|
SubmitTranscodeJobsRequest.Builder |
videoId(String videoId)
The operation that you want to perform.
|
public SubmitTranscodeJobsRequest.Builder encryptConfig(String encryptConfig)
> The VideoId parameter is required.
public SubmitTranscodeJobsRequest.Builder overrideParams(String overrideParams)
> This parameter is not returned for HLS packaging tasks. You must asynchronously receive the transcoding result.
public SubmitTranscodeJobsRequest.Builder pipelineId(String pipelineId)
* Valid values: **1** to **10**. * A value of **10** indicates the highest priority. * Default value: **6**. > This parameter specifies the priority of only the current transcoding job in all queued jobs and does not affect the priorities of jobs that are running.
public SubmitTranscodeJobsRequest.Builder priority(String priority)
> * In the JSON-formatted string of the [EncryptConfig](~~86952~~) parameter, you must set the **CipherText** parameter to an AES-128 ciphertext key that is generated by calling the [GenerateDataKey](~~28948~~) operation. Otherwise, the transcoding job that uses HLS encryption fails. For more information about how to use HLS encryption, see [HLS encryption](~~68612~~). > * Regardless of whether HLS encryption or Alibaba Cloud proprietary cryptography is required, you must enable HLS encryption for the template group that is specified by the **TemplateGroupId** parameter. Otherwise, HLS encryption cannot be used.
public SubmitTranscodeJobsRequest.Builder templateGroupId(String templateGroupId)
public SubmitTranscodeJobsRequest.Builder userData(String userData)
public SubmitTranscodeJobsRequest.Builder videoId(String videoId)
public SubmitTranscodeJobsRequest build()
Copyright © 2023. All rights reserved.